How long does it take to get the garnishment funds that are coming out of my paycheck after I file bankruptcy?

It depends on how quickly your employer and the creditor respond to the communication sent to them about your bankruptcy filing. Often the garnishment can stop before the next payday if the employer finds out before the deadline for processing the paychecks.
